Multi-step reaction with 10 steps
1.1: sodium hydride / N,N-dimethyl-formamide / 1 h / 50 °C
1.2: 27 / 16 h / 20 °C
2.1: periodic acid / ethyl acetate / 1 h / 20 °C
3.1: tetrahydrofuran / 48 h / 20 °C
4.1: tricyclohexylphosphine[1,3-bis(2,4,6-trimethylphenyl)imidazol-2-ylidene](benzylidene)Ru(II) dichloride / dichloromethane / 1 h / 40 °C
5.1: sodium hydride / N,N-dimethyl-formamide / 1 h / 50 °C
5.2: 27 / 16 h / 20 °C
6.1: water; acetic acid / 16 h / 90 °C
7.1: pyridine / 16 h / 20 °C
8.1: N,O-bis-(trimethylsilyl)-acetamide / acetonitrile / 0.25 h / Heating
8.2: TMS triflate / 7 / 16 h / 50 °C
9.1: sodium methylate / methanol / 16 h / 20 °C
10.1: dmap / dichloromethane / 16 h / 20 °C
